Recommended Best Practice
Before reading the details below, it's important to note that the recommended sequence of reviewing your data is as follows:
- Inventory (if you use the inventory import)
- Sales
- Refunds
For each of the above, the best practice is to complete all outstanding tasks before moving to the next one. You'll know that you have completed the outstanding tasks for each item because the notification for inventory/sales/refunds will be gone.
Fees can be reviewed at any time.
Sales
Sales get pulled in automatically each day -- you can also run a manual pull of new sales by clicking “Integrations” and clicking the refresh icon next to the integration line.
Sales are assigned an "Unreviewed" status when they are pulled into MRG. This will show as a notification that says "Click here to review new sales." When you click this notification, you can either mark the sales as reviewed or match them to inventory.
*If you see a sale highlighted in yellow, this means the order has not been officially completed. When it is completed, the yellow highlight will disappear.
If you don't track inventory
If you don't track inventory in MRG, you'll mark the sales as reviewed by selecting the box on the left of the "Review Sales" screen and clicking "Mark Reviewed".
If you do track inventory
If you do track inventory, you'll select the sales you want to match and click the "Match to inventory" button. The selected sales will be sent to the auto-matcher.
The auto-matcher will match sales to inventory based on "Item Title" and “SKU”. Matches are approved by selecting the box next to each line and clicking the "Match Sales to Inventory" button. If your sale doesn't match to an inventory item automatically, you can click the "Go to Manual Sales Matching" button. From here, you can either search inventory for the item by typing in the "Item Sold" box, or you can click "Add Inventory Details" to add the inventory information that you want to assign to the sale.
Once you've matched all the items, a "Confirm Matches" window will appear. When you click "Submit", the inventory information will be attached to the sales and the inventory items will be removed from the Inventory tab.
Inventory
Every day, new listings created in the sale platform are pulled by MRG and are assigned a "pending" status. They will not show up in your inventory list until you have approved them to be added -- you can also run a manual refresh to pull new listings by clicking “Integrations” and clicking the refresh icon next to the integration line. To view the pending inventory, click on the notifications and select the notification that says "Click here to review pending inventory."
If you don't track inventory or don't need inventory synced
You can turn off inventory syncing by clicking “Integrations” and unchecking the box that says "Daily Integration - Inventory" next to the integration’s line.
If you do track inventory
To add new inventory, click the notification saying "Click here to review pending inventory." If you haven’t reviewed inventory for a while, you can reduce the items you need to review by unchecking the “Review All” toggle in the upper right of the inventory screen.
Sometimes items will pull that have already been entered into MRG. This occurs when a new listing gets created for an existing item. There isn't a way for MRG to automatically tell that the item is already in your inventory because it isn't associated with the old item; however, MRG will send all your new pending listings to a "Duplicate Checker" first.
The duplicate checker pictured above will match up items by title first. If the title is the same, it will show the list date of the original listing and the new listing as well as the number of current listings with a matching title vs the number of new listings ready for import.
If the new listing has already been entered in MRG, you can select the checkbox on the far left and click the "Remove from Import" button. However, if you have new items with an identical title, you can select the checkbox on the far left and click the "Add to Import" button.
Once you have reviewed these potential duplicates, you will see another duplicate checker screen that looks for duplicate sku’s. Repeat the review process mentioned above.
Once all items are removed or added, you'll be taken to the "Inventory Import" screen. On this screen, you will see all the pending items and be able to assign values for purchase price, purchase date, brand, and location. If you want to copy the values from the item above, click the "Copy" icon on the line of the item. If you want to delete the item from import, click the "Trash Can" icon. You can also remove all the items by clicking the "Remove All" button at the bottom of the screen. Finally, when you are ready to import the new listings, click the "Add" button and then "Submit".
Refunds
Refunds will be pulled into MRG and automatically matched to the sale. You will be prompted to review and finalize these returns with a notification that says "Click here to review new returns/refunds/cancellations."
When you click this notification, you want to be sure that the sales have been finalized before approving the returns/refunds. Click the "Go to Sale" button to view the sale. If any information needs to be added/updated, do this and click "Update". After updating the sale, click the "Finalize Return" button, and answer the questions on the form.
If you mark "Yes" as the answer to the "Did you receive the item back?" question, MRG will remove the expense for this item and add the item back to your inventory balance. It will also create an item in inventory matching the item that was returned. You should only mark this if you received the item back and can still sell the item. If you mark "No" for this question, MRG will not create an inventory item and will not add the item's value back to your inventory balance.
Fees
Fees will be pulled into MRG automatically as well. If fees can be associated with a sale, they will either appear in the "Shipping Costs" or "Other Fees" fields of the sale. To see a full detail of fees and other expenses, go to the "Transaction Details" and select "Expenses".
